Professor Adelin Muganza is a General Surgeon and the Director of the Burn unit at Chris Hani Baragwanath Academic Hospital, University of the Witwatersrand in South Africa.Â
He is a fellow of Royal College of Surgeons in Ireland 2022. He became a specialist surgeon at University of the Witwatersrand in 2003 as fellow of College of Surgeons of South Africa and fellow of American College of Surgeons in 2016. Became a Fellow of the East, Central and Southern Africa College of Surgeons in 2023 (COSECSA).Â
He is an author of many publications related to thermal injury and general surgery. He is a prominent national and international speaker. His special interest lie in research of new technologies and skin substitutes for burn injuries and promote basic surgical skills in Africa.Â
Professor Muganza is the past President of South African Burns Society and the Secretary and treasury of American College of Surgeons, South African Chapter. He has also extensive experience in intensive care management of severe burns and surgical patient in general. Professor Muganza is one of leaders in Global Surgery focusing to improve surgical care in low-income countries.Â
He is a founder of Medpark Clinic which is a Global Surgery Initiative in the Democratic Republic of Congo for Surgeon training.
Director of the Burns Unit
Professor Adelin Muganza
MD, FCS (SA), FRCSI, FCS ( ECS) ,FACS

Born in Kyiv, Ukraine in 1972. Graduated as a Medical Doctor at the Bogomolets National Medical University, Kyiv in 2000.
He received undergraduate and postgraduate degrees in General Surgery in Ukraine.
After which he furthered his studies graduating with an MBA at the National Economic University, Kyiv in 2007 and in 2019 he obtained a PhD in Kharkiv Medical Academy, Ukraine.Â
In 2019 he joined Chris Hani Baragwanath Academic Hospital Surgery Department as an acting Consultant in Adult Burns Unit.
His interests include Acute Care Surgery, Critical Care in severe burns with severe injuries.
Consultant
Dr Serhii Znamerovskyi
MD, Specialist General Surgeon, MBA, PhD
